Tickets for a concert were \$5$5dollar sign, 5 for each child and \$8$8dollar sign, 8 for each adult. At one of the concerts, ea

ch adult brought 444 children with them, and 101010 children attended without an adult. The total ticket sales were \$1{,}730$1,730dollar sign, 1, comma, 730. Which of the following systems of equations can be solved to determine the number of children, ccc, and adults, aaa, who attended the concert?

Answer:

Step-by-step explanation:

Let c represent the number of children that attended the concert.

Let a represent the number of adults that attended the concert.

At one of the concerts, each adult brought 4 children with them, and 10 children attended without an adult. This means that the number of children that attended is

c = 4a + 10

Tickets for a concert were $5 for each child and $8 for each adult. The total ticket sales were $1730. It means that

5c + 8a = 1730

Therefore, the systems of equations that can be solved to determine the number of children, c, and adults that attended the concert is

c = 4a + 10

5c + 8a = 1730

E) 340 people participated in a conference. If the ratio of ladies and gentleman is
mariarad [96]

Answer:

<em>There were 204 ladies and 136 gentlemen in the conference</em>

Step-by-step explanation:

Let's set the variables:

L = number of ladies in the conference

G = number of gentlemen in the conference

We know 340 people participated in the conference, thus:

L + G = 340         [1]

We are also given the ratio of ladies and gentleman as 3:2, thus:

L/G = 3/2

Cross-multiplying:

2L = 3G        [2]

From [1]:

L = 340 - G

Substituting in [2]:

2(340 - G) = 3G

Operating:

680 - 2G = 3G

5G = 680

G = 680/5 = 136

G = 136

L = 340 - 136 = 204

L = 204

There were 204 ladies and 136 gentlemen in the conference
